We assist clients in achieving their business and personal objectives by coordinating their tax planning with the development of short and long-term business plans intended to maximize profit and minimize liability. Clients who are entrepreneurs seek our help to establish their businesses as legal entities, to deal with legal issues as they arise during the operation of their businesses, and to assist them in buying, selling or merging their businesses. From corporations to LLC's, LLP's and other entities, we help our clients choose the proper entity and prepare all the legal and tax documents for their businesses.
We advise clients regarding buy-sell arrangements, governance and compliance issues, transactions with third parties, and protection of business assets. We recommend proactive business practices that reduce the potential for lawsuits. We work with individual and family-owned businesses to develop succession planning strategies that are consistent with their individual and company tax planning strategies. Family Limited Partnerships are one option to consider. Clients who are executives involve us in their stock option planning, employee benefits planning, employment agreements and severance agreements.
